#188d4b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#188d4b is composed of 9.4% red, 55.3%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.8%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 146.2 degrees, a saturation of 70.9% and a lightness of 32.4%. #188d4b color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ff96 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#188d4b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#188d4b has RGB values of R:24, G:141,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.47,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 1609035.

Hex triplet 188d4b #188d4b
RGB Decimal 24, 141, 75 rgb(24,141,75)
RGB Percent 9.4, 55.3, 29.4 rgb(9.4%,55.3%,29.4%)
CMYK 83, 0, 47, 45
HSL 146.2°, 70.9, 32.4 hsl(146.2,70.9%,32.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 146.2°, 83, 55.3
Web Safe 009933 #009933
CIE-LAB 51.554, -46.265, 26.601
XYZ 11.171, 19.751, 9.88
xyY 0.274, 0.484, 19.751
CIE-LCH 51.554, 53.367, 150.103
CIE-LUV 51.554, -43.749, 39.556
Hunter-Lab 44.442, -32.906, 17.929
Binary 00011000, 10001101, 01001011

Shades and Tints of #188d4b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010704 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f9 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#188d4b is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#626262 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#536b5d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#8d814e Protanopia 1% of men
  • #997c5c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#468b95 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#62854d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#6a8255 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#358b7a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
